FRAS (Fire Resistant & Anti-Static) Rubber Sheet is a specially engineered industrial rubber sheet designed to provide superior fire resistance while preventing the build-up of static electricity. It is widely used in hazardous environments where the presence of combustible dust, flammable gases, or explosive atmospheres requires enhanced safety and reliable performance.
Manufactured using high-quality flame-retardant and anti-static rubber compounds, FRAS Rubber Sheets are ideal for underground mining, coal handling, power plants, chemical industries, and other applications where strict safety standards are essential.

FRAS-01
| Property | Value |
|---|---|
| Color | Black |
| Density | 1.4 +/-0.05 g/cm3 |
| Hardness | 65 +/-5 Shore A |
| Tensile Strength | ≥10 MPa |
| Elongation at Break | ≥450% |
| Tear Strength | 28 N/mm |
| Resilience | 60% |
| Abrasion Resistance at 5N | 150mm3 |
